#7AFF9C Color
#7AFF9C is rgb(122, 255, 156) in RGB, hsl(135, 100%, 74%) in HSL, and about cmyk(52%, 0%, 39%, 0%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Very Light Malachite Green (#64E986),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.57.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#7AFF9C Channel Values
How #7AFF9C bre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 122 · G 255 · B 156 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 135° · S 100% · L 74%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 135° · S 52% · V 100%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 52% · M 0% · Y 39% · K 0%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.26:1 vs white · 16.61: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#7AFF9C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#7AFF9C?
#7AFF9C is a light green — rgb(122, 255, 156) in RGB and hsl(135, 100%, 74%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Very Light Malachite Green (#64E986),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.57.
What is the RGB value of #7AFF9C?
#7AFF9C is rgb(122, 255, 156) — red 122, green 255, and blue 156 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#7AFF9C?
#7AFF9C converts to approximately cmyk(52%, 0%, 39%, 0%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#7AFF9C be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#7AFF9C scores 1.26:1 against white and 16.61: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#7AFF9C as a CSS color keyword?
No. #7AFF9C is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is palegreen (#98FB98) at a CIE76 distance of 9.41,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
